Digital publishing model 1.Appoint an Editor-in-Chief and Editorial Board 2.Develop conceptual framework 3.Invite authors 4.Peer-review contributions 5.Regular review of progress to determine new topics and update priorities 6.Commission new articles or updates based on user feedback

Oxford Bibliographies: What is it? Guides research through growing mass of academic output Reproduces the experience of asking an expert for recommendations By invitation, only online, double peer-review Helps researchers save time and increase productivity March 2015 11
12
March 2015 12 Headings concisely identify the type of resource or area of scholarship Commentary provides context and recommendations to guide users through the cited sources Citations provide selective list of best and most useful resources available Annotations provide more information about each work and guidance on why it is important or useful
13
Oxford Bibliographies: International authorship By the numbers 41 subjects 8,500 articles signed 5,325 articles published 29 million words (65 printed volumes) 542,758 recommended sources 6,000 authors 170 academic board members 54 countries By the numbers 41 subjects 8,500 articles signed 5,325 articles published 29 million words (65 printed volumes) 542,758 recommended sources 6,000 authors 170 academic board members 54 countries March 2015 13 How to tap into global network of authors? March 2015 15 Oxford Research Encyclopedias Continuously updated encyclopedias in 20 disciplines Deliver in-depth interpretative overviews Written and vetted by scholars for scholars and students Map the entirety of a field of inquiry; evolve as the field evolves Direct research journeys to other relevant trusted content
